The ThorLabs EDFA300P Erbium-Doped Fiber Amplifier is engineered to amplify optical signals in the 1530-1565 nm wavelength band, commonly used in optical communication systems. This amplifier provides a high output power exceeding 24.5 dBm, enhancing signal strength for long-distance transmission or signal distribution networks. The polarization-maintaining (PM) design is crucial for applications where maintaining the polarization state of the light is critical, such as in coherent communication systems, interferometry, and polarization-sensitive measurements. The EDFA300P ensures minimal polarization mode dispersion (PMD) and polarization-dependent loss (PDL), preserving signal integrity. It finds applications in optical communication, fiber optic sensing, and research laboratories.
